Not One of Us #84
Published October 2025
Theme: Flight
“In this our flight issue, there’s a whole lot of soaring, reaching, and just plain trying to get away. We have a construction worker on a miles-high bridge, the symbol of his nation’s striving for a new image; a man who has been buying a lottery ticket each Friday in order to escape his life of sleeping in doorways; old friends with a child, each come to seek their nest amid their strange lives; a woman with an unattainable desire, making do with a quiet, non-standard love.”
